India finished third with 14 medals at the ISSF World Championships 2023

Tags: Sports

India produced a remarkable performance at the ISSF World Championships 2023 in Baku, Azerbaijan from August 14 to September 1, finishing third with a total of 14 medals including 6 gold medals and 8 bronze medals.

An Overview of the News

  • Leading the medal count at the ISSF World Championships 2023 was China, which finished first with 28 medals, including 15 gold medals, 7 silver medals, and 6 bronze medals.

  • Ukraine finished second in the medal tally with a total of 12 medals, including 6 gold medals, 4 silver medals, and 2 bronze medals.

  • The ISSF World Championship 2023 holds vital importance as it serves as a qualifying event for athletes aiming to participate in the Paris 2024 Olympics.

  • Four athletes from India successfully qualified for the Paris 2024 Olympics through their exceptional performances in the event.

  • These athletes include Rajeshwari Kumari in women's trap, Sift Kaur Samra in women's 50m rifle 3 positions, Akhil Sheoran in men's 50m rifle 3 positions, and Mehuli Ghosh in women's 10m air rifle.

About ISSF World Shooting Championships

  • The International Shooting Sport Federation (ISSF) is responsible for overseeing the ISSF World Shooting Championships.

  • The program of these championships, covering all ISSF shooting disciplines, consists of a competition held once in four years since 1954.

  • President - Luciano Rossi

  • Headquarters - Munich, Germany

  • Established - 1907
